How AI and NLP Power Automotive Chatbots

Artificial Intelligence (AI) and Natural Language Processing (NLP) enable chatbots to:

  • Understand customer questions in natural conversation: Modern automotive chatbots use Natural Language Processing (NLP) to understand customer queries as if they were talking to a real person. Instead of relying on strict keywords, they interpret intent and context, making interactions more natural and engaging. This allows customers to ask questions in their own words, whether it’s “What SUVs do you have under $30,000?” or “Do you have electric cars with fast charging?”, and receive meaningful, relevant responses instantly.
  • Provide accurate, context-aware responses: An advanced chatbot doesn’t just respond—it remembers the context of the conversation. For example, if a customer first asks about a specific car model and later inquires about financing, the chatbot can connect both topics and tailor its answers accordingly. This creates a smooth, personalised experience that mirrors the way a skilled salesperson would handle a live conversation.
  • Learn from past interactions to improve over time: With the help of machine learning, automotive chatbots continuously analyse past customer interactions to refine their accuracy and relevance. Over time, they become smarter—recognising patterns, understanding common pain points, and anticipating customer needs. This means the chatbot becomes more efficient and valuable for both the dealership and its customers.
  • Handle slang, abbreviations, and industry-specific terms: Customers don’t always use formal language—especially in casual chats. A well-trained chatbot can interpret slang, abbreviations, and automotive jargon, ensuring that terms like “SUV,” “EV,” “down payment,” “MPG,” or even informal phrases like “need a cheap ride” are understood correctly. This makes the chatbot approachable, relatable, and effective for a wide range of customer demographics.

Example: If a customer types, “I want a black SUV under £25k with great fuel economy”, an AI-powered chatbot can instantly display matching vehicles.

Automotive Chatbots for Service and Maintenance

A chatbot can:
  • Remind customers of upcoming services: An automotive chatbot can send automated service reminders based on a vehicle’s mileage, last service date, or manufacturer’s recommended schedule. These reminders ensure customers stay on top of maintenance tasks, helping them avoid costly repairs while keeping their vehicles in optimal condition. This proactive approach also increases repeat service business for your dealership or service centre.
  • Book service appointments: With integrated scheduling, the chatbot can instantly book maintenance or repair appointments without requiring customers to call. It collects relevant details—such as vehicle model, service type, and preferred date/time—then confirms the slot in real time. This eliminates back-and-forth communication, making the process convenient for both customers and staff.
  • Provide status updates during repairs: Instead of customers repeatedly calling for updates, the chatbot can send real-time progress notifications during the repair process. Whether a vehicle is in diagnostics, awaiting parts, or ready for pickup, customers stay informed every step of the way—improving transparency and trust in your service centre.
  • Suggest related services based on mileage or service history: Using service records and mileage data, the chatbot can intelligently recommend additional maintenance or repair services that the customer may need. For example, if the vehicle has reached 60,000 km, it can suggest brake checks, fluid changes, or tyre rotation. These targeted upsell suggestions improve vehicle care while generating additional revenue for the business.
